Trick Components of Water Screening



Water testing is a critical process that entails a number of key elements to ensure the security and top quality of drinking water. Among the primary elements is the analysis of physical qualities, consisting of turbidity, odor, and color. These features can provide preliminary understandings into the water's condition and possible contamination sources. In addition, ensuring the pH equilibrium of water is important, as it influences the water's corrosiveness and the efficacy of sanitation procedures.


One more considerable component involves microbiological evaluation, where water examples are examined for the presence of microorganisms such as bacteria, infections, and protozoa. If eaten, this evaluation is essential to recognize organic threats that can present health and wellness dangers. Chemical evaluations are performed to detect inorganic and organic materials, such as heavy steels, nitrates, and chemicals, that might be existing in the water supply.

Chemical Analysis Techniques



In the world of guaranteeing secure drinking water, chemical evaluation techniques play a crucial function in identifying and measuring contaminants. These methods are important for finding a vast range of chemical materials, including hefty steels, chemicals, and commercial pollutants, which can present significant health and wellness dangers. Methods such as atomic absorption spectroscopy (AAS) and inductively paired plasma mass spectrometry (ICP-MS) are commonly utilized to gauge trace levels of metals like lead, mercury, and arsenic. These tools give accurate quantification, facilitating conformity with regulatory requirements.


G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S) is another important method, especially for organic substances. It separates complex mixtures and identifies unpredictable and semi-volatile natural substances, making certain that Learn More toxins like benzene and toluene are within risk-free limitations. High-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) is likewise used for non-volatile substances, consisting of certain chemicals and drugs.


Ion chromatography is used to figure out focus of anions and cations, such as nitrates and sulfates, which are pivotal in assessing water quality. These chemical evaluation methods jointly guarantee that drinking water continues to be secure by finding discrepancies from developed purity standards, therefore securing public health. Making certain precision and precision in these tests is paramount to keeping the stability of water safety analyses.


Microbiological Evaluating Approaches



Accurate microbiological screening is vital for protecting public health by guaranteeing that drinking water is devoid of unsafe microorganisms. This process includes spotting and specifying bacteria such as germs, infections, and protozoa that might pollute water supplies. Usual microorganisms consist of Escherichia coli, Giardia, and Cryptosporidium, each positioning substantial health and wellness threats.


Several approaches are utilized in microbiological screening to identify these dangers. The membrane filtering strategy is frequently utilized, involving water travelling through a filter that catches microorganisms, which are then cultured to identify their visibility and concentration. The multiple-tube fermentation method allows the quantification of coliform bacteria using a collection of dilution and incubation actions.


Advancements in modern technology have actually presented molecular strategies such as polymerase domino effect (PCR), which enables for the quick and highly specific discovery of virus by magnifying their genetic material. Enzyme-linked immunosorbent assays (ELISA) likewise use an approach to identify virus by recognizing specific proteins or antigens.


These varied methods are crucial for detailed water high quality evaluation, making certain that water therapy procedures work which circulation systems keep safety and security. By using these microbiological screening techniques, potential carcinogen can be identified and mitigated promptly.
